PRINCETON, N.J., Jan. 25, 2024 /PRNewswire/ -- Princeton Bancorp, Inc. (the "Company") (NASDAQ - BPRN), the bank holding company for The Bank of Princeton (the "Bank"), today reported its unaudited financial condition and results of operations at and for the quarter and 12 months ended December 31, 2023.

HIGHLIGHTS

  • Total assets grew to $1.92 billion in 2023, an increase of 19.7%
  • Net loans increased by $178 million for the year
  • Total deposits for the year increased $288 million, or 21.4% over the prior year-end
  • Stockholders' equity increased $20.6 million or 9.4% year over year
  • Net income for the quarter was $5.3 million and $25.8 million for the year

The Company reported net income of $5.3 million, or $0.82 per diluted common share, for the fourth quarter of 2023, compared to net income of $7.6 million, or $1.19 per diluted common share, for the third quarter of 2023, and net income of $7.2 million, or $1.13 per diluted common share, for the fourth quarter of 2022. The decrease in net income for the fourth quarter of 2023 when compared to the third quarter of 2023 was due to decreases of $674 thousand and $624 thousand in net interest income and non-interest income, respectively, and increases of $744 thousand and $790 thousand in provision for credit losses and non-interest expense, respectively, partially offset by a reduction in income tax expense of $516 thousand. The decrease in net income for the fourth quarter of 2023 compared to the same period in 2022 was primarily due to a decrease in net interest income of $2.2 million and an increase in non-interest expenses of $1.3 million, partially offset by a decrease in income tax expense of $1.2 million and an increase in non-interest income of $782 thousand.

For the year ended December 31, 2023, the Company recorded net income of $25.8 million, or $4.03 per diluted common share, compared to $26.5 million, or $4.11 per diluted common share, for the same period in 2022. The decrease was due to an increase of $10.2 million in non-interest expenses, a decrease in net interest income of $3.1 million, and an increase in provision for credit losses of $2.7 million, partially offset by an increase of $12.3 million in non-interest income and a decrease in income tax expense of $3.0 million attributable in part to the $9.7 million bargain purchase gain from its Noah Bank acquisition in May of 2023 that is not taxable. The results for 2023 were significantly impacted by purchase accounting adjustments resulting from the Noah Bank acquisition.

Balance Sheet Review

Total assets were $1.92 billion at December 31, 2023, an increase of $314.7 million, or 19.7% when compared to $1.60 billion at the end of 2022. The primary reason for the increase in total assets was the acquisition of Noah Bank on May 19, 2023, which had approximately $239.4 million in assets at closing. When looking at specific components of the balance sheet, including acquired assets, the Company recorded an increase in net loans of $178.0 million, an increase in cash and cash equivalents of approximately $97.2 million, an increase in bank-owned life insurance of $6.2 million, an increase in its right of use asset of $7.4 million and an increase in deferred tax assets of $3.4 million.  The increase in the Company's net loans consisted of a $269.3 million increase in commercial real estate loans and a $22.1 million increase in commercial and industrial loans, partially offset by a decrease of $107.4 million in construction loans.

Total deposits at December 31, 2023 increased $288.0 million, or 21.4%, when compared to December 31, 2022. The primary reasons for the increase in total deposits were the $191.7 million in deposits acquired from Noah Bank and a $96.3 million increase from existing operations. When comparing deposit products between the two periods, certificates of deposit increased $299.5 million and money market deposits increased $70.4 million. Partially offsetting these increases were decreases in savings deposits of $44.2 million, interest-bearing demand deposits of $21.8 million and non-interest-bearing deposits of $15.8 million for the year ended December 31, 2023.

Total stockholders' equity at December 31, 2023 increased $20.6 million or 9.4% when compared to the end of 2022. The increase was primarily due to the $17.9 million increase in retained earnings, consisting of $25.8 million in net income partially offset by $7.6 million of cash dividends recorded during the period. The ratio of equity to total assets at December 31, 2023 and at December 31, 2022, was 12.5% and 13.7%, respectively. The current period ratio decrease was primarily due to the Noah Bank acquisition.

Asset Quality

At December 31, 2023, non-performing assets totaled $6.7 million, an increase of $6.4 million when compared to the amount at December 31, 2022. This increase was due to the delinquency of a $4.5 million commercial real estate loan and $2.1 million of non-performing loans acquired from Noah Bank. With respect to the $4.5 million commercial real estate loan, the Company has an agreement of sale with a material non-refundable security deposit and the sale is expected to close in the first quarter of 2024.

With the adoption of the Current Expected Credit Losses ("CECL") method of calculating the allowance for credit losses effective January 1, 2023, troubled debt restructurings ("TDRs") are no longer reported for the current period.  At December 31, 2022 there were three loans classified as TDR loans totaling $5.9 million and each of these loans was performing in accordance with the agreed-upon terms at December 31, 2022 and throughout 2023.

Review of Quarterly and Year-to-Date Financial Results

Net interest income was $16.0 million for the fourth quarter of 2023, compared to $16.7 million for the third quarter of 2023 and $18.2 million for the fourth quarter of 2022. The decrease from the previous quarter was the result of an increase in interest expense of $1.2 million, or 11.9%, partially offset by an increase in interest income of $554 thousand, or 2.1%. The net interest margin for the fourth quarter 2023 was 3.55%, decreasing 21 basis points when compared to the third quarter of 2023. This decrease was primarily associated with an increase of 25 basis points in the cost of funds associated with rising interest rates. The increase in funding costs was partially offset by a $28.1 million growth in average interest-earning assets driven by a $58.1 million increase in average loans. When comparing the three-month periods ended December 31, 2023 and 2022, net interest income decreased $2.2 million, which was primarily due to an increase of 214 basis points in the cost of funds, partially offset by an increase of 71 basis points in the yield earned on interest-earning assets. For the year ended December 31, 2023, net interest income of $65.0 million was down 4.5% compared to net interest income of $68.1 million during 2022.  The decrease from the previous year was the result of an increase in interest expense of $27.2 million, or 452.7%, partially offset by an increase in interest income of $24.1 million, or 32.5%, both as a result of the 525 basis-point increase in federal funds interest rates since March 2022 and management's strategic initiative to maintain high levels of primary liquidity in this uncertain rate environment.

The Bank recorded a provision for credit losses of $562 thousand during the fourth quarter of 2023 and a credit provision for credit losses of $182 thousand during the third quarter of 2023.  The Bank recorded a $200 thousand provision for loan losses for the three months ended December 31, 2022. The provision recorded during the fourth quarter of 2023 was the result of an increase in the required reserve for credit losses on loans in the amount of $489 thousand and an increase in the reserve for unfunded liabilities of $72 thousand.  The credit recorded in the third quarter of 2023 was the result of a reduction in the reserve for unfunded liabilities in the amount of $182 thousand and no provision for credit losses on loans. For the three-month and twelve-month periods ended December 31, 2023, the Bank recorded net recoveries of $10 thousand and net charge-offs of $1.8 million, respectively. Included in the Company's provision for the twelve-month period of 2023 was $1.7 million related to non-purchased credit deteriorated loans resulting from the Noah Bank acquisition. With the adoption of the CECL method of calculating the allowance for credit losses on January 1, 2023, the Bank recorded a one-time decrease, net of tax, in retained earnings of $284 thousand, a reduction to the allowance for credit losses of $301 thousand and an increase in the reserve for unfunded liabilities of $695 thousand. The coverage ratio of the allowance for credit losses to period end loans was 1.19% at December 31, 2023 and 1.20% at December 31, 2022.

Total non-interest income of $1.8 million for the fourth quarter of 2023 decreased $624 thousand or 26.0% when compared to the third quarter of 2023 and increased $782 thousand or 78.4% when compared to the quarter ended December 31, 2022. The decrease from the third quarter of 2023 was primarily due to the $528 thousand decrease in loan fees during the fourth quarter and a gain on sale of other real estate owned during the third quarter. The increase over the prior year quarter was primarily due to an increase in loan fees of $420 thousand. For the year ended December 31, 2023, non-interest income increased $12.3 million, or by 252.1%, primarily due to the $9.7 million bargain purchase gain and an increase in loan fees of $1.7 million over the same period in 2022.

Total non-interest expense of $10.9 million for the fourth quarter of 2023 increased $790 thousand, or 7.8%, when compared to the third quarter of 2023, due primarily to the reversal of merger-related expenses in the third quarter of $1.4 million, representing a portion of the merger costs associated with the Noah acquisition expensed during the second quarter. The amounts reversed during the third quarter were primarily the result of a lease termination cost that was lower than the original estimate based on a negotiated settlement of the remaining lease on a Noah Bank branch office and a legal reserve of $150 thousand that was no longer needed. Total non-interest expense for the fourth quarter of 2023 increased $1.3 million or 13.2 % from the fourth quarter of 2022.  The increase was due primarily to increases in salaries and employee benefits and occupancy and equipment expenses of $830 thousand and $436 thousand, respectively, over the prior-year period which were associated with the Noah acquisition in 2023. For the year ended December 31, 2023, non-interest expense was $48.7 million, compared to $38.5 million for the same period in 2022. The increase was primarily due to merger-related expenses of $5.6 million during 2023 as well as increases in salaries and employee benefits of $2.9 million, occupancy and equipment of $1.2 million and data processing and communications of $538 thousand over the same period in 2022.

For the three-month period ended December 31, 2023, the Company recorded an income tax expense of $1.0 million, resulting in an effective tax rate of 15.9%, compared to an income tax expense of $1.5 million resulting in an effective tax rate of 16.6% for the three-month period ended September 30, 2023 and compared to an income tax expense of $2.2 million resulting in an effective tax rate of 23.5% for the three-month period ended December 31, 2022. For the year ending December 31, 2023, income tax expense was $4.6 million resulting in an effective tax rate of 15.1% compared to income tax expense of $7.6 million and an effective tax rate of 22.2% for the year ended December 30, 2022. This decrease was due to the $9.7 million non-taxable bargain purchase gain from the Noah Bank acquisition, partially offset by $325 thousand of merger-related expenses that were not tax-deductible.

About Princeton Bancorp, Inc. and The Bank of Princeton

Princeton Bancorp, Inc. is the holding company for The Bank of Princeton, a community bank founded in 2007.  The Bank is a New Jersey state-chartered commercial bank with 22 branches in New Jersey, including three in Princeton and others in Bordentown, Browns Mills, Chesterfield, Cream Ridge, Deptford, Fort Lee, Hamilton, Kingston, Lakewood, Lambertville, Lawrenceville, Monroe, New Brunswick, Palisades Park, Pennington, Piscataway, Princeton Junction, Quakerbridge and Sicklerville.  There are also five branches in the Philadelphia, Pennsylvania area and two in the New York City metropolitan area. The Bank of Princeton is a member of the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ation ("FDIC"). On January 18, 2024, the Company announced that it has entered into a definitive agreement and plan of merger with Cornerstone Financial Corporation ("Cornerstone"), the parent company of Cornerstone Bank, headquartered in Mount Laurel, New Jersey, pursuant to which the Company will acquire Cornerstone in a transaction that is expected to close in the second or third quarter of 2024 (the "Transaction").
